Xloader is an information stealing malware that is the successor to Formbook, which had been sold in hacking forums since early 2016. In October 2020, Formbook was rebranded as Xloader and some significant improvements were introduced, especially related to the command and control (C2) network encryption. Steal stored passwords.

Memento ransomware group locks files inside WinRAR password-protected archives after having observed that its encryption process is blocked by security firms. The ransomware copies files into password-protected WinRAR archives, it uses a renamed freeware version of the legitimate file utility WinRAR. Pierluigi Paganini.

Ransomware attacks are strategically designed to either encrypt or delete critical data and system files, compelling organisations to meet the attackers’ financial demands. Before executing the ransomware on a predetermined date, there may be a preparatory stage where the malware exfiltrates data over the course of several weeks or months.
